1.1 Overview of the M984A4 Wrecker
The M984A4 Wrecker is a robust, 8×8 heavy-duty recovery vehicle designed for military operations. It belongs to the HEMTT (Heavy Expanded Mobility Tactical Truck) series, known for its versatility and reliability. This wrecker is specifically built for recovery missions, featuring a powerful winch and a crane for lifting and towing heavy vehicles. Its design ensures mobility in challenging terrain, making it essential for battlefield recovery and logistics support. The M984A4 is equipped with advanced systems to handle demanding tasks, including self-recovery capabilities and a sturdy chassis for stability. As part of the U.S. military fleet, it plays a critical role in maintaining operational readiness by recovering stranded or damaged vehicles. 2.1 Design and Capabilities
The M984A4 Wrecker is built on a robust 8×8 drivetrain, enabling exceptional mobility in challenging terrains. It features a maximum gross vehicle weight rating of 18,900 kg and a payload capacity of 4,500 kg. The vehicle is equipped with a 15-ton self-recovery winch and a 10-ton hydraulic crane, making it ideal for heavy-duty recovery operations. Its reinforced chassis and high-strength materials ensure durability under extreme conditions. The wrecker is powered by a 15.2-liter, 8-cylinder diesel engine, delivering 450 horsepower and 1,850 Nm of torque. The Allison 4706AP automatic transmission and Meritor MX620P axle system provide smooth power distribution. The M984A4 also includes a centralized tire inflation system, enhancing traction on soft or uneven surfaces. Its advanced braking system, featuring dual-circuit hydraulics, ensures safe operation during heavy loads. The design emphasizes reliability, making it a critical asset for military recovery missions.

3.2 Common Issues and Diagnostic Tips
The M984A4 Wrecker may experience issues such as hydraulic leaks, winch malfunctions, and electrical system faults. These problems often arise from heavy use or harsh operating conditions. Hydraulic leaks can be identified by fluid residue near hoses or fittings, while winch malfunctions may manifest as slow or uneven operation. Electrical issues, such as faulty sensors or connectors, can cause warning lights or system failures. The TM PDF provides diagnostic steps, including visual inspections, fluid level checks, and error code analysis. Operators are advised to test hydraulic pressure and inspect wire harnesses for damage. Regularly cleaning connectors and replacing worn seals can prevent many issues. By following the manual’s troubleshooting guide, operators can quickly identify and address problems, minimizing downtime and ensuring mission readiness. Early detection of these issues is critical to maintaining the wrecker’s performance and longevity.
